πŸ‘¨β€πŸ³ Instructions

Set aside 1 cup flour.

In large bowl, mix remaining flour, sugar, salt and yeast.

Stir in hot water and butter.

Mix in only enough reserved flour to make soft dough.

On floured surface, knead 4 minutes.

On greased baking sheet, roll dough to 14 x 10-inches, spreading dressing down center third of dough length. Top with layers of beef or ham, cheese and sauerkraut.

Make cuts from filling to dough edges at 1-inch intervals along sides of fillings.

Alternate sides, fold strips at an angle across filling. Cover.

Place large shallow pan on counter half filled with boiling water.

Place baking sheet over pan on counter.

Let rise for 15 minutes.

Brush with egg whites.

Sprinkle with seeds.

Bake at 400Β° for 25 minutes or until done.
